TER of wild-type and mutant claudin-5 transductants. Wild-type claudin-5 transductants exhibited a significant fivefold increase in TER, and Mut4 (with random mutation) transductants had a fourfold increase; the other claudin-5 mutants had no significant alterations. Data are shown as means ± standard deviation (one-way analysis of variance combined with Bonferroni t tests; n = 3, P < 0.001).
